Poisson_Julia:高效的Julia泊松方程解算工具
需积分: 5 147 浏览量
更新于2024-12-10
收藏 1.35MB ZIP 举报
资源摘要信息:"Poisson_Julia 是一款用于解决泊松方程的Julia语言程序包。泊松方程是数学和物理中常见的一种偏微分方程,尤其在电磁学、流体力学、热传导以及图像处理等领域具有重要的应用价值。泊松方程描述了一个区域内的势场分布,该势场由区域内的源项所确定。具体来说,泊松方程可以表达为:
∇²φ = f
其中,φ代表势场函数,f代表源项,∇²是拉普拉斯算子,代表了势场的二阶导数。
Julia是一种高性能的动态编程语言,它被设计用于数值计算和科学计算领域。Julia的语法简洁,同时具备了高效执行数值计算的性能,这使得它在处理复杂科学和工程计算时表现出色。Julia的这些特性让它成为解决包括泊松方程在内的各种数学和物理问题的理想选择。
Poisson_Julia程序包提供了专门用于求解泊松方程的一系列工具和函数。它可能包含了数值方法来离散化泊松方程,比如有限差分法、有限体积法或有限元法等。使用这些方法,可以将连续的偏微分方程问题转化为离散的线性或非线性代数方程组,然后使用迭代或直接解法求解这些方程组。
此外,Poisson_Julia程序包可能还包含了预处理技术和迭代求解器,这些技术可以用于加快线性方程组的求解速度,并提高数值求解的精度和稳定性。预处理器可以改善线性系统的条件数,使迭代求解器更快速地收敛。而迭代求解器,如共轭梯度法或多重网格法等,对于大规模稀疏系统特别有效。
在使用Poisson_Julia程序包时,用户可能需要了解如何设置边界条件、如何选择适当的网格划分,以及如何配置求解器参数以获得最优的计算结果。程序包的文档应该包含示例代码,指导用户如何在Julia环境中实现泊松方程的数值求解。
对于那些在物理模拟、工程设计、图像处理等领域工作的研究人员和工程师来说,Poisson_Julia程序包是一个宝贵的资源。它不仅能够帮助他们快速搭建起求解泊松方程的数值模型,还能够通过高效的计算解决实际问题,从而加速他们的研发进程。
总结而言,Poisson_Julia程序包是Julia语言生态系统中的一个专门用于求解泊松方程的工具包,它集成了多种数值方法、预处理技术和求解器,为解决科学和工程计算中的泊松方程问题提供了强大的支持。"
点击了解资源详情
点击了解资源详情
点击了解资源详情
2021-04-15 上传
2021-02-19 上传
2021-05-19 上传
2021-05-22 上传
2021-05-19 上传
锦宣
- 粉丝: 27
- 资源: 4564
最新资源
- 西门子PLC工程实例源码第149期:s7-300工业过程控制程序案例.rar
- coco-manager:用于管理COCO数据集的Python脚本
- SagamoreTrade
- assignment:作业1
- discord-disconnect-users-v11:V11中的脚本可断开公会中的所有用户的连接
- 行业文档-设计装置-双轴斜式成槽机.zip
- scofield-blog:学生博客练习
- FtpClient:作为 Android 的cordova 插件实现的ftp 客户端
- SoftwareDevWeb:网络软件开发
- Macarbi:股票和价格跟踪应用程序
- 4-basic-classifiers-IRIS-dataset-Machine-Learning
- Tomcat压缩包,直接解压,打开bin目录的startup文件,不会乱码。
- 临床医学
- 在不安装bijoy软件的情况下以bijoy规则编写孟加拉Unicode
- Java-俩数的和.zip
- load-bid:设置您的负载出价